Digitally re-mastered two-fer containing a pair of albums from the Jazz pianist on one CD: Rodney Franklin and You'll Never Know (both originally released in 1980). Rodney Franklin was mostly produced by Dr. Butler himself and contained some revisits to tracks from his first album, notably 'In the Centre' which became a US hit. You'll Never Know was a huge success in Britain where Jazz Funk was a major sub genre of dance music and was produced by the British arranger/producer, Paul Buckmaster, better known at the time for his long working relationship as a string arranger with Elton John on much of his early work and on singles such as David Bowie's 'Space Oddity'.
